Installing a Microsoft Hot Fix for Group Policy Delay
If you want to use the Group Policy Delay parameter on the ProfileManagement (Security) window in
ADU 2.0 or later,you must install a Microsoft hot fix on computers running Windows 2000. The hot fix
is incorporated into Windows XP Service Pack 2 and later.
The Group Policy Delay parameter enables you to specify how much time elapses before the Windows
logon process starts Group Policy, a Windows feature used by administrators to specify configuration
options for groups of users. The objective is to delay the start of Group Policy until wireless network
authentication occurs. Follow the steps below to obtain and install the hot fix.
